What is Unicode character 𱬉?

The Unicode character 𱬉 U+31B09 is Cjk Unified Ideograph- in the CJK Unified Ideographs Extension H block.

What does the Unicode character 𱬉 represent?

The Unicode character 𱬉 represents Cjk Unified Ideograph-.

What is the Unicode code point for 𱬉?

The Unicode code point for 𱬉 is U+31B09.

Is the appearance of the 𱬉 character consistent across all platforms?

The appearance of the 𱬉 character can vary slightly across different platforms and devices due to differences in font and rendering. However, the general design of the Cjk Unified Ideograph- remains consistent.

How can I ensure the 𱬉 character displays correctly on different devices?

Though using Unicode ensures consistent display across devices and platforms. Ensure that the font being used supports the Han script to correctly render the 𱬉 character.

In which version was Unicode character 𱬉 released, and to which block of characters does it belong?

Unicode character 𱬉 was first introduced in Unicode Version 15.0, and it belongs to the CJK Unified Ideographs Extension H block of characters.
